guitars are way too cheap!

think about it: you can play anything and you can be a potential superguitarpicker. you can go into the next shop, and for a sum between 1.000 and 5.000 dollars or euros you can have all the equipment you ever need to start a worldcareer. now do the same if you are a carpenter or a mechanic. your first investment in tools is so much higher. even fotographers have to invest more to get a business going. only singers can be cheaper than gutarplayers. the only thing you need: you have to know how to play....
